CASA Kane County is a Guardian ad Litem, nonprofit volunteer organization that advocates for the best interests of children in abuse and neglect cases within the Juvenile Court system. OUR MISSION CASA Kane County is a non-profit, volunteer-driven organization, dedicated to advocating for children who have experienced abuse or neglect and are subsequently placed in foster care. We recruit, train, and supervise volunteers who serve as the child’s voice and the judge’s eyes and ears throughout the duration of their case in juvenile court. OUR VISION Our vision is for every child entering foster care in Kane County to be placed in a safe, nurturing, and permanent home. We envision that all children will be equipped with the tools, resources, and support to thrive, lead fulfilled and happy lives, and reduce the likelihood of repeating the cycle of abuse.

Advocating for the Voice of Children in Foster Care CASAGAL stands for Court Appointed Special Advocateand Guardian Ad Litem. CASAs are specially trained volunteers who become the crucial voice of a child inabuse and neglect cases.
